Biography

Nancy Anne Baytop Scott McGehee

Note: She is referred to as Nancy COLLIER Scott in "Early Settlers of Alabama".

Birth

BIRTH 1753[1]
Prince Edward County, Virginia, USA

Death

DEATH 23 Feb 1816 (aged 62–63)[1]
Oglethorpe County, Georgia, USA
BURIAL
McGehee Cemetery, abt 200 yards from homesite
Lexington, Oglethorpe County, Georgia, USA


Marriage

Husband: Micajah McGehee[1]
Wife: Ann Baytop Scott
  1. James McGehee
  2. Thomas Baytop McGehee
  3. Elizabeth McGehee
  4. Charles McGehee
  5. Francis McGehee
  6. Abner McGehee
  7. Sarah McGehee
  8. William McGehee
  9. Sarah McGehee
  10. Edward McGehee
  11. John Scott McGehee
  12. Abraham McGehee
  13. Hugh McGehee
  14. Lucinda S. McGehee
Marriage Date: ABT 1769
Marriage Place: Prince Edward County, VA

Research Notes

Removed Nancy Ann Baytop Scott as a wife of Jacob McGehee which is incorrect. She was the wife of Micajah McGehee, Jacob's brother. Her marriage is reported correctly in the biography. This link probably occurred during all the merging of profiles. Holmes-16158 19:00, 31 October 2022 (UTC)
